Yes, I can see it's pretty nasty...:

EHAM 250955Z 26030G44KT 230V290 4500 SHRA FEW010 BKN015CB BKN018 04/03 Q0977 BECMG 9999

That's a westerly wind with gusts of up to 44 knots (about 60 kph), which means it's straight across the main runways which are aligned north-south. (There is an east-west runway - 254/06 - , but from memory I believe it's one of the shorter ones).
